Transaction e5629c8329cf04e6f7fdf196f7569d4476016ba9b722cb8e9002dc33f02f0f1e
1 Input
1 Output
-
e5629c8329cf04e6f7fdf196f7569d4476016ba9b722cb8e9002dc33f02f0f1e:0
- value
- 106970005
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d8ee76dd4849087d838125c31909635f53161b1d OP_EQUAL
- address
- 3MU3YmcyasAhsjuCZ7UBZP5iHkEpAbSLM1